Energy efficiency

The quality of hinges is an important element in determining the energy efficiency of windows will be. The hinges' quality can determine if they create gaps in between the frame and the sash. This could let warm air escape in winter, and cold air to enter during the summer. This results in more expensive energy bills. A properly installed and matched set of window hinges will ensure that windows stay tightly sealed, minimizing the flow of air and reducing the amount of energy consumed.

The energy efficiency of sash window hinges depends on their materials, design, and performance. Popular choices are hinges made of brass, stainless steel or aluminum as they are sturdy and able to withstand long-term use. They are also light and have a sleek look. However, they can be susceptible to corrosion, especially in damp conditions. It is crucial to select a hinge that is durable and designed to stand up to different weather conditions and climates.

awning window hinges windows require specially designed hinges that ensure they remain in the ideal position. Friction hinges, made up of two interconnected plates that are secured to the frame and the second fixed to the sash are a popular choice for this type of window because they offer superior stability and can hold the window in position at any angle. They are also ideal for windy regions, allowing the sash to stay in position even when the window is fully opened.

Hinges that have thermal breaks or insulating materials minimize the transfer of heat through them. This helps reduce thermal bridging that occurs when heat passes through the insulation and flows through the hinge mechanism. This helps reduce air leakage which increases comfort for the occupants as well as reduces cooling and heating costs.

Proper maintenance is also essential for ensuring the durability of the sash window hinges. Regular cleaning and lubrication can help to prevent dirt accumulation that could cause damage to hinges over time. Regular inspections can also detect indications of wear or damage that need to be fixed immediately to prevent the issue from getting worse.

Security

Window hinges are an essential link between the window sash and frame. They allow them to close and open. They must be able to withstand the weight of the window hinges near me sash without causing wear or damage. To be able to do this they must be strong and constructed from materials that provide strength and resistance to corrosion. They should also be designed to be simple to install and maintain, reducing the risk of damage and ensuring they stay in good shape for a longer period of time.

A top-quality pair of hinges for replacement can enhance the security of windows to deter intruders and maintain a secure seal between the outside and inside of your business or home. A hinge that is well-designed should be able to support the weight of the window without straining. It should also have locking mechanisms that can enhance the security of your home.

The quality of a window's hinges can be impacted by factors such as the type and style of the window, the area where they are put in and the manner in which they are employed. Knowing these issues can help homeowners choose the most suitable hinges for their windows and avoid the common problems like misalignment, or improper installation. A wrong installation could cause a number of problems, including poor window performance and reduced energy efficiency.

Damaged catches can also cause casement windows and other hinged ones to slam repeatedly shut in bad weather. This causes further damage to the frame and the glass. This is an additional reason why it's important to fix any issues with hinges promptly, as a quick fix can save you money and time in the long run.
